Nestled just south of Jacksonville, Orange Park offers a mix of small-town charm dotted with verdant parks, shopping, and golf. Residents enjoy the convenience of Interstate 295 to local destinations, including the beaches to the east.
When you live in Orange Park, you’ll have a lot to explore. Visitors and tourists alike make their way to Clark House Park because of its historic home and gardens. The annual Fourth of July celebration is attended by many, as are the community activities in Orange Park/Moosehaven.

The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.
